An Advanced Certificate in Gluten-Free Cooking holds significant social health implications in the UK's burgeoning market for dietary accommodations. The increasing prevalence of coeliac disease and gluten sensitivity necessitates skilled professionals capable of providing safe and delicious gluten-free options. According to the Coeliac UK, over 500,000 people in the UK are diagnosed with coeliac disease, with many more undiagnosed.
